1. Professional Photography Camera

A solid camera is the base of any professional studio. We recommend you pick out one which does great at resolution, color accuracy and also has manual settings. As per your needs, a DSLR or mirrorless camera will do well for portraiture, products, fashion and commercial work.

2. Photo Studio Lighting

Good in which light is a key element for professional photography. In a pro setting you’ll want a Quality Photography Studio Light which also allows you to play with shadows, add to the brightness of an image, and see what that end up looking like. LED panels, softboxes, and continuous lights are very much in use at present.

When it comes to lighting choices, find the best photography studio light which fits your studio size, subject, and shooting style.

3. Lighting and Equipment

Lighting stands which which secure your lighting equipment and also enable you to set lights at various heights and angles. As for light control we have softboxes, umbrellas, reflectors and grids which change how light plays on your subject.

These are the key elements for professional photo studio which produce the same results.

4. Scenes and Settings

A clean background will transform the look of your photo. Have on hand a variety of backdrops which include white, black, gray and also colored options.

In product photography simple backgrounds let your product do the talking which in turn makes them stand out, for fashion and lifestyle shoots however we see value in using creative backdrops.

6. Three legged stand

A solid tripod which in turn gives stability and has great for when you want to maintain the same frame. Also it is very useful for product photos, long exposure shots and any time you need the camera to be in the same spot.

A tripod which in turn reduces shake and which also makes commercial photo shoots of the same product easy.

7. Imaging and Photography Accessories

A studio should present to its customers a range of basic Camera Photo Accessories which include spare batteries, memory cards, cleaning kits, remote triggers, cables, lens filters and storage solutions.

Keeping your backup accessories at hand will prevent small tech issues from disrupting an important shoot.

8. Storage and Archival Equipment

High resolution photos take up a lot of storage. Use reliable external drives or other backup options for your work.

A basic backup routine will prevent the loss of client photos, product images, and creative projects.

FAQ

What are essential Photo Studio Accessories?

Essential accessories are light stands, softboxes, reflectors, tripods, backdrops, memory cards, batteries, and cleaning kits.

Which is the most important Photography Studio Equipment?

Light up and a dependable camera are key pieces of equipment which do indeed affect image quality.

What are Product Photography Accessories?

They have product stands, reflectors, light tents, clamps and turntables which we also include for easier product photography.

What is the best way to choose a photography studio light?

Think of brightness, color accuracy, adjustability, studio size, and if you require continuous or flash lighting.
